PROTECTION OF EYES FROM LASER BEAM DURING SERVICING
This set employs laser. Therefore, be sure to follow carefully the
instructions below when servicing.
WARNING!
WHEN SERVICING, DO NOT APPROACH THE LASER EXIT
WITH THE EYE TOO CLOSELY. IN CASE IT IS NECESSARY TO
CONFIRM LASER BEAM EMISSION. BE SURE TO OBSERVE
FROM A DISTANCE OF MORE THAN 30cm FROM THE
SURFACE OF THE OBJECTIVE LENS ON THE OPTICAL
PICK-UP BLOCK.
Caution: Invisible laser radiation when
open and interlocks defeated avoid exposure to beam.

Precaution to replace Optical block
(KHM-210AAA)
Body or clothes electrostatic potential could ruin
laser diode in the optical block. Be sure ground
body and workbench, and use care the clothes
do not touch the diode.

TEST MODE
1. DVD Test Mode Start-up
While pressing the DVD/CD button, connect the AC plug.
“DVD TEST” appears in the FL and the test mode starts.
2. Canceling the Test Mode
Connect or disconnect the AC plug to cancel the test mode.
Or, do the following.
•Press either function button (other than the DVD/CD VCD button).
•Press the POWER button.
3. Functions of the Test Mode
•Status indication and media indication
After DVD test mode start-up, “S**M**” appears on the FL.
“S**” is the status.
StatusContents
S41PICK-UP inner circumference STOP status
S42STOP status while pick-up inner circumference resume data exists
S43PLAY status
S44PAUSE status
S45SKIP status
S46The TOC is being read
S47Signal of EEPROM writing end
S48Status has not been decided
S49Signal of DISC END

SPEAKER DISASSEMBLY INSTRUCTIONS
Type.1
Insert a flat-bladed screwdriver into the position indicated by the arrows
and remove the panel. Remove the screws of each speaker unit andthen
remove the speaker units.
Type.4
TOOLS
1 Plastic head hammer
2 (-) flat head screwdriver
3 Cut chisel
12 3
Type.2
Remove the grill frame and four pieces of rubber caps by pulling out
with a flat-bladed screwdriver. Remove the screws from hold where installed rubber caps. Insert a flat-bladed screwdriver into the position indicated by the arrows and remove the panel. Remove the screws of each
speaker unit and then remove the speaker units.
Type.3
Insert a flat-bladed screwdriver into the position indicated by the arrows
and remove the panel. Turn the speaker unit to counterclockwise direction while inserting a flat-bladed screwdriver into one of the hollows
arround speaker unit, and then remove the speaker unit. After replacing
the speaker unit, install it turnning to clockwise direction unitil "click"
sound comes out.
